| Safety Preparedness This page is intended to provide information about the steps the university is taking to prepare for an emergency and steps individuals should take to prepare for an emergency. Staying informed about USF's emergency response The University of South Florida at Sarasota-Manatee will do everything it can to ensure safety of the campus. The university will execute its emergency management plan as appropriate, and it will at all times coordinate with local, state and federal agencies. USF Sarasota-Manatee will communicate regularly with the USF community via this Web site and mass media.
Monitoring the national threat level A color-coded advisory system conveys the level of risk of a terrorist attacks at any given time. Preparing for an emergency Several agencies offer extensive information about preparing for an emergency. Everyone in the USF community should consult these sources and take appropriate measures to prepare for an emergency.
Staying informed about governmental emergency response From local government to the federal government, agencies are taking steps to prepare for emergencies.
